Michael Hummel, CEO of Positive Friends, a new online support network for those affected by STDs (Sexually Transmitted Diseases), wrote:

Positive Friends is a free social support and dating website for those affected by STDs. Our community is built around our member’s needs, and we offer them the ability to engage without giving up your anonymity. We have an on staff sex therapist to answer all their questions, and a growing community to draw upon for peer-to-peer support. Our focus is not only on building relationships, but also promoting STD awareness through education and social marketing campaigns, such as Think Positive. Positive Friends supports the STD positive individual, as well as their friends and family.

The site is the result of two years of R&D and features new technology intended to provide members living with HIV/AIDS, Hepatitis, Herpes, and HPV (Human Papilloma Virus) varying levels of privacy they can personalize to their own comfort levels. Utilizing proprietary ID masking technology, members can manipulate images they upload, giving them the option of cropping or blurring their photos, and to participate without compromising their anonymity.

Anyone with an STD knows how painful it can be to come clean with a potential partner. Positive Friends looks like it could be a serious contender for PositiveSingles, STD Friends and STD Match.
